American Realness is an annual festival of new dance and contemporary performance directed by Ben Pryor in partnership with Abrons Arts Center and Gibney Dance. Now in its eighth year, American Realness has presented artists including Miguel Gutierrez, Dana Michel, Big Art Group, Trajal Harrell, and Jen Ronenblit.

The American Realness internship is designed for students and recent graduates looking to get hands-on production experience in a fast-paced festival setting. We are open to any availability between December16 th - January 30th. Internship Credit will be provided or where not applicable reference letters will be awarded.

This is a unique opportunity to achieve institutional intimacy and working autonomously to assist in producing this prolific festival. With a small leadership team the AR interns become key team members as we move closer into this jam packed performance festival.

All interns have the chance to enter in structured and casual dialogues with the industry professional and artists participating on the festival. Furthermore interns will have regular check-in sessions throughout the festival to further target learning opportunities and sift out potential post-internship work possibilities and career trajectories. Interns will have access to dress rehearsals and performances and festival parties.

PRODUCTION INTERNS                                                  

Reporting to and working closely with Production Manager, Associate Production manager and venue run crews, Production Interns will assist in various aspects of production throughout the run of the festival. Interns have the opportunity to work with professional choreographers, performers, designers, stage managers, production managers, lighting, sound and video technicians. Production activities include:

- Assist during load in and strike with electrics, sound, video and scenery set up and dismantling
- Assist in preparation of dressing rooms, gallery spaces and cafeI?
- Perform run crew duties, including but not limited to follow spot operation, deck crew and wardrobe
- Assist production stage managers, lighting supervisors and sound supervisors with changeovers between performances in a repertory schedule
- Act as ASMs to Production Stage Managers for individual productions
- Work with festival artists on production-specific projects
- Interact with local production vendors

 

ADMINISTRATIVE INTERNS

Working closely with the Producing Team, Ticketing Manager, Production Team and the Abrons Arts Centre staff. Administration Interns will manage and implement many aspects of the front of house, ticketing and artist relations.  Interns will have the opportunity to work alongside the leadership team and ensure the smooth running of the festival internally and with external partners such as Artists, Venues, Stakeholders and Volunteers. Interns can express specific focus of interest within these tasks, and will have the opportunity to work with professional choreographers, performers, managers and artistic presenters.  Administrative activities include:

- Assisting in the creation of press and presenter packets
- Working with the Abrons Arts Center box office staff to ensure a positive ticket pickup experience for presenters and press
- Updating the American Realness website with press as it is released
- Providing information to patrons and international guests at the Welcome Desk.
- Assisting the Producing team by welcoming speakers and guests at the Discourse Program.
- Assisting the Marketing Manager and generating social media content
- Work with festival artists on specific requirements for their performances
- Assist the ticketing manager before each performance to ensure that all VIP guests have assigned seats and have collected their tickets.
